According to Bloomberg, various C30EV modifications will be designed for both personal use and work in taxi parking.
In addition, in 2017, a recharged light SUV with a hybrid engine and all -wheel drive will be released.
Currently, Great Wall has technical capabilities for mass production of seven models of light electric vehicles.
Great Wall is the largest private car manufacturer of China. The holding includes more than 30 subsidiaries engaged in the production of cars, trucks and buses, as well as scientific research and development developments, sales.
Great Wall subsidiary - HAVAVIL MOTOR Manuofekhoring Rus - is building a car factory in the Uzlovaya industrial park in the Tula region, on the basis of which the authorities of the region plan to develop a car cluster.
The capacity of the enterprise will be 150 thousand HAVAL cars per year. The launch of the plant is scheduled for 2017. The full completion of the project is planned in 2020.
